Danse élargie

Dance competition

The competition DANSE ÉLARGIE is open to artists of all nationalities and ages, irrespective of their principal or original artistic discipline (visual arts, theatre, dance, music, architecture, design…).
The competition is open to all forms of dance, in the broadest possible definition of the term. Multidisciplinary projects are both accepted and encouraged.
Projects entered for the competition must feature at least 3 performers onstage, and must not exceed 10 minutes in length.
Projects conceived specifically for the competition are given preference, though this element is not an obligation.

The seventh edition of the competition is organised by the Théâtre de la Ville, on 25 and 26 June 2022. The presentation of the Finalists’ projects will be open to the public, and will take place during the day on Saturday 25 June 2022, at the Théâtre de la Ville-Espace Cardin in Paris. The projects will be shown again in the same theatre on Sunday 26 June 2022. The Jury reserves the right to choose all or part of the projects, and the order in which they will be presented, on the second day.

Results will be announced, at the latest, on Sunday 26 June 2022, at the end of the day, after the Jury’s deliberations. By applying to the competition, each participant commits to being present when the results are announced.

Each Finalist will receive a fixed sum of 2000€ as a contribution towards the costs incurred by their participation in the competition (accommodation, travel, studio rental…). In return, it is requested that the following mention be included on all communication documents (irrespective of their nature and format – paper, multimedia, and/or audio-visual) produced by the Finalists and in reference to the selected project: “With the support of Danse élargie 2022”.

The winners will receive:
FIRST PRIZE: 13 000€
SECOND PRIZE: 8 000 €
THIRD PRIZE: 5 000 €
